Luca Pacioli is taken into consideration "The Papa of Bookkeeping as well as Bookkeeping" due to his contributions to the advancement of accountancy as a profession. An Italian mathematician and also close friend of Leonardo da Vinci, Pacioli published a book on the double-entry system of bookkeeping in 1494. However, modern audit as a profession has actually only been around because the early 19th century.

What are 3 types of savings accounts?
While there are several different types of savings accounts, the three most common are the deposit account, the money market account, and the https://www.brownbook.net/business/39887212/trillium-bookkeeping-and-accounting certificate of deposit. Each one starts with the same basic premise: give your money to the bank and in return the money will earn interest.

Government audit refers to settings in the government, state, or city governments that are responsible for financial coverage and also bookkeeping, tax, and more. Government accountants may examine tax obligation records as well as financial declarations, prepare files for the federal government or the public, and also assist with managing federal government funds.
The majority of actuaries are utilized in the insurance policy industry, as well as deal mainly with danger. They will certainly provide the analytical chance of a future event taking place, and encourage managers on how to decrease any type of most likely economic influence of adverse occasions. They also encourage insurance companies how much to butt in costs as well as which consumers to insure.
